41 Osier Drive, Basildon, SS15 4HP is a leasehold flat built between 2003-2006. The property offers approximately 560 square feet of living space. In this location, apartments of similar size usually have one bedroom.

The estimated current market value of the property is £283,680 , which equates to approximately £507 per square foot. It was last sold on 29 Jun 2004 for £149,995. Since then, the value has increased by £133,685, representing a 89.1% increase, or approximately 4.2% per year.

The current estimated value of £283,680 is:

  • 9.9% higher than the average property price on Osier Drive
  • 20.3% higher than the average in the SS15 4HP postcode area
  • and 23.3% lower than the average price for Basildon as a whole

41 Osier Drive, Basildon, Essex, SS15 4HP has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of C, based on the latest assessment carried out on 9 May 2019.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from the main heating system, though the cylinder has no thermostat.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 23 Oct 2008, when the property was rated B. The current rating of C reflects a decline in energy efficiency of 9.9%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The main heating energy efficiency changing from very good to good, while the heating system type remained the same (boiler and radiators, mains gas).
  • The hot water system was changed from from main system to from main system, no cylinder thermostat, with its energy efficiency changing from very good to average.
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from timber frame, as built, insulated (assumed) to cavity wall, as built, insulated (assumed), with no change in energy efficiency (good).
